Я рассмотрел все бедра, флюидные сетки, и кажется, что невозможно создать сетку для жидкости, которая использует проценты для ширины столбцов (и ems для ширина желоба), то есть делится на 3 и не страдает от ужасных ошибок округления. Посмотрите:Жидкостная сетка без ошибок округления и ширины столбцов
http://roestudios.com/code/12-columns.html
Попробуйте изменить размер окна браузера, и обратите внимание, как все подпрыгивать вокруг. Большинство желобов вообще не выстраиваются из ряда в ряд. Это связано с отсутствием аккуратной подпиксельной обработки. Конечно, округление зависит от браузера и браузера.
Пример, который я показал, основан на сетке из 12 столбцов, что идеально, поскольку сетка из 12 столбцов позволяет элементам, которые составляют 1/4 и 1/3 ширину страницы.
Вот почему что-то вроде The Golden Grid не будет работать: он не делится на 3.
Это довольно стандартный, чтобы иметь домашнюю страницу с полной шириной «основной» области, и три «ведра» ниже. Стандартная компоновка.
Но, пытаясь создать «отзывчивые сайты», кажется, что фиксированные макеты с несколькими запросами @media могут быть единственным реальным выбором, если я хочу, чтобы элементы были идеально выровнены по пикселям.
Редактировать: В Webkit многое гораздо хуже, но даже Firefox не дает идеальных результатов.
И почему, именно, что вы ищете «пиксельные идеальный результат»? –
Потому что я анальный дизайнер, который заботится о деталях. –
Вывод должен состоять в следующем: css «frameworks» не предназначены для использования в производстве. Вы можете использовать их для макета макета, но в конечном продукте должен быть только css, сделанный вручную. –